Design and Functionality

So, how do halogen projector headlights work? The answer lies in their unique design, which combines a halogen bulb with a projector lens and a reflector.

Key Components

  • Halogen Bulb: The halogen bulb is the light source, producing a bright, white light. These bulbs are designed to operate at high temperatures, ensuring optimal performance and longevity.
  • Projector Lens: The projector lens is a critical component, responsible for shaping and focusing the light beam. This lens is typically made of glass or polycarbonate and is designed to provide a precise, rectangular beam pattern.
  • Reflector: The reflector is a curved surface that helps to collect and redirect light from the halogen bulb. This reflector is usually made of a reflective material, such as aluminum or silver, and is designed to maximize light output.

How it Works

When the halogen bulb is ignited, it produces a bright light that is reflected off the curved surface of the reflector. The light is then focused through the projector lens, which shapes the beam into a precise, rectangular pattern. This beam is designed to provide optimal illumination of the road ahead, with a clear cutoff point to prevent glare.

Benefits of Halogen Projector Headlights

Halogen projector headlights offer several benefits over traditional reflector headlights, including:

  • Improved Visibility: Halogen projector headlights provide a brighter, more focused beam, making it easier to see the road ahead. This is especially important at night or in low-visibility conditions.
  • Enhanced Safety: By providing a more precise beam pattern, halogen projector headlights reduce the risk of glare and improve visibility for other road users.
  • Increased Style: Halogen projector headlights are often designed to be visually appealing, with a sleek, modern appearance that enhances the overall look of the vehicle.

Limitations of Halogen Projector Headlights

While halogen projector headlights offer many benefits, they also have some limitations:

  • Heat Generation: Halogen bulbs produce a significant amount of heat, which can reduce their lifespan and affect their performance.
  • Limited Lifespan: Halogen bulbs have a relatively short lifespan compared to other lighting technologies, such as LEDs.
  • Maintenance: Halogen projector headlights require regular maintenance, including bulb replacement and cleaning of the projector lens.

Comparison to Other Lighting Technologies

Halogen projector headlights are just one of several lighting technologies available in the automotive market. Here’s a brief comparison with other popular options:

  • Xenon Headlights: Xenon headlights use an electric discharge to produce a bright, white light. They offer superior brightness and beam control compared to halogen projector headlights but are more expensive and complex.
  • LED Headlights: LED headlights use light-emitting diodes to produce a bright, white light. They offer superior energy efficiency and lifespan compared to halogen projector headlights but can be more expensive.

How do halogen projector headlights compare to LED headlights?

Halogen projector headlights and LED headlights are both popular options for automotive lighting, but they have some key differences. Halogen projector headlights use a traditional halogen bulb, while LED headlights use light-emitting diodes (LEDs) to produce light. LED headlights are generally more energy-efficient and have a longer lifespan than halogen projector headlights.

However, halogen projector headlights can still provide excellent performance and visibility, especially in certain driving conditions. For example, halogen projector headlights can provide a warmer, more yellowish light that can be easier on the eyes in foggy or snowy conditions. Additionally, halogen projector headlights are often less expensive than LED headlights, making them a more affordable option for some drivers.
